E-Commerce H-1B Sponsorship Jobs in New York: Frequently Asked Questions

Which e-commerce companies sponsor H-1B visas in New York?

Several major e-commerce and marketplace companies have sponsored H-1B visa workers through their New York offices, including Etsy, which is headquartered in Brooklyn, as well as Shutterstock, Squarespace, and various retail-tech firms with Manhattan operations. Larger platforms like Amazon and eBay also maintain New York teams that file H-1B petitions. Sponsorship activity varies by team, role, and hiring cycle, so confirming directly with employers is always necessary.

Which cities in New York have the most e-commerce H-1B sponsorship jobs?

New York City accounts for the overwhelming majority of e-commerce H-1B sponsorship activity in the state, with Manhattan and Brooklyn being the primary hubs. Manhattan concentrates corporate headquarters and growth-stage startups, while Brooklyn hosts companies like Etsy. Outside the city, e-commerce H-1B roles are relatively rare, making New York City the practical focus for international candidates in this industry.

What types of e-commerce roles typically qualify for H-1B sponsorship?

H-1B sponsorship in e-commerce typically covers specialty occupation roles that require at least a bachelor's degree in a specific technical or analytical field. Common qualifying positions include software engineers, data scientists, product managers, UX researchers, machine learning engineers, and digital marketing analysts with specialized degrees. Generalist roles or positions where any undergraduate major is acceptable are less likely to meet the specialty occupation standard USCIS requires.

Are there any New York-specific considerations for H-1B sponsorship in e-commerce?

New York's competitive hiring environment means e-commerce companies often have established immigration counsel and structured sponsorship processes, which can be an advantage for H-1B candidates. However, New York City's high cost of living means prevailing wage determinations for Labor Condition Applications tend to be higher than in other states, which can affect whether smaller e-commerce startups choose to sponsor. Candidates should also be aware that New York e-commerce firms frequently compete for the same H-1B cap slots during the April filing window.

What is the prevailing wage for H-1B e-commerce jobs in New York?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
